Add The New York Post on Google Veteran Democratic strategist James Carville told Fox News Digital that 2028 will decide the future of the Democratic Party, not 2026, saying all he can do is try to advise them not to make the wrong choice.

Common ground

In recent months, there has been a rising faction of far-left Democratic candidates winning primaries in multiple states, and some more moderate figures are alarmed.
